Output 66a30e80c6d237f1dfbd65f56679359804c465ad1100fdf9166e4314ab12cc90:142

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eaa506be33c89cc289b829863b77f13a558a88271a8c1c728a78e67c7fd4e4ab
address
bc1pa2jsd03nezwv9zdc9xrrkal38f2c4zp8r2xpcu520rn8cl75uj4s4jd37k
transaction
66a30e80c6d237f1dfbd65f56679359804c465ad1100fdf9166e4314ab12cc90